ANTIQUE DOLLS’ HOUSE FIREPLACE & DOLLS. Circa 19th Century. Large gilt gold tin fireplace with over mantle mirror with hearth area being black tin with a grate and red foil paper to represent a fire. The fireplace has impressed designs around the hearth and on the columns as well as under the mantle. The mantle has a scalloped edge and the over mantle mirror is divided into three parts with scalloped designs on the outer mirrors and a sunburst in the pediment at the top. Also included in the lot are two grand soldiers standing on each side of the fireplace with original uniforms; one with red and navy blue having a sword at his side, high black boots, a decorative helmet with gold eagle on the front and tassel on the side. Other soldier has royal blue coat with red decoration, gold buttons with epaulets and he has a sword at his side. Both soldiers have molded hair and mustaches; the soldier in the royal blue jacket has molded black hair and mustache. SIZE: Fireplace is 8-5/8″ t x 6″ w. Both soldiers are 7-1/4″ t. PROVENANCE: From the Estate of Geraldine Gaba, Scottsdale, AZ.
